We always fly into MCO and rent a car. We're DVC members and almost always stay at our home resort BWV. When staying at the Boardwalk, we can obviously walk to both Epcot and DHS, and we always take the bus to MK because it's much faster and easier than parking at the TTC. But we always drive to AK, TL/BB and DTD. Plus I will drive my wife and daughter to SSR for a spa day. And I like to go off-site to purchase groceries. However we typically don't go offsite to visit non-Disney attractions or restaurants.

So, could we 'make do' with Disney transportation? Absolutely, but I really like the flexibility and convenience of a rental car. Plus we got an extraordinary deal from Alamo via our Costco membership this year so we're definitely renting a car during our 10-day trip this summer.

We always drive around WDW, but our upcoming trip we are staying at WL for the first time. In this case, I will use Disney transport for MK only.

In the past, I have always driven to TTC for MK but that was not staying at a MK area and I did test (when staying at CBR) bus to MK vs. parking at TTC and monorail to MK and the driving was faster, but only by 5 minutes. So I considered that a wash and continued to just drive because I like it better. But, staying at a MK resort changes that because the drive to get to TTC from WL is a bit roundabout so I figure the bus or boat from WL is really not that much different in time/convenience than the ferry or monorail from TTC. I will continue to drive everywhere else though because it is faster and I definitely prefer being in charge of my own travel.
